Program Analysis
Graduates of the Film/Video and Photographic Arts program at Seattle Film Institute earn a median salary of $30,789 one year after graduation. This is higher than the national average for the major, which is $26,867.91. The program graduates 17 students per year.
The program has a debt-to-earnings ratio of zero, as graduates have no reported debt. Five-year earnings data is unavailable.
